We attacked US bases in Bahrain, Jordan – Iran Army says

Iran’s army said on Friday it carried out drone strikes against several American military facilities and bases in Bahrain and Jordan in retaliation for the latest US attacks against the Islamic republic.

 

 

 

“This morning, the fuel tanks, large equipment warehouses and silos and the barracks of the US terrorist army forces at the Isa Air Base in Bahrain were targeted by Arash kamikaze drones.”

 

 

 

An explosion was reported alongside the sounding of warning sirens in Bahrain on Friday morning, though it was not immediately clear if the two events were linked.

 

 

 

The Iranian army also claimed drone attacks against Jordan, targeting “aircraft hangars, aviation maintenance hangars and a barracks” at Al-Azraq base.

 

 

 

Jordan has not reported any strikes in recent hours. Tehran argues that any facility or base in the Middle East that the US military uses for strikes on Iran is considered a legitimate target for

retaliation.
